“They changed, even as we fought them. Like shadows they were, that can transform as the flame dances. Never underestimate them because of what you first see. ”
—Purports to be a scrap collected from Talatin, a Radiant of the Order of Stonewards. The source - Guvlow's Incarnate - is generally held as reliable, though this is from a copied fragment of The Poem of the Seventh Morning, which has been lost.[1]
Talatin was a Knight Radiant and member of the Order of Stonewards on Roshar.[1][2] It is not known when exactly they lived, but it was prior to the Day of Recreance and the dissolution of most of the Radiant Orders.
Jasnah Kholin finds a quote that is attributed to Talatin during her research of ancient Rosharan texts and adds it to her notebook.[2] The quote mentions fighting Voidbringers and warns against their ability to transform.[1]
Trivia
- Talatin is the only known member of the Order of Stonewards.
- Talatin's name has similarities to the Herald Talenel, the patron of the Order of Stonewards who has been known by many names including Talat[3] and Talenelat'Elin.[4] However, naming children after Heralds is common on Roshar[5] and Nale believes that he was the only Herald to join his own Order.[6] If both Nale and Jasnah have accurate information, this precludes Talatin from being an incarnation or alias of Talenel.
